Aptron's Project-based Winter Training in VHDL Covers the Following Modules
Winter Training in VHDL is a modular winter course, regularized over 5 days a week, 2 hrs a day, and exclusively includes practical sessions. The course curriculum of Winter Training in VHDL comprises:
Module 01: VHDL Overview
- INTRODUCTION TO VLSI
- Need, Scope, Use and History of VLSI.
- Introduction to Chip Design Process.
- Description of Hardware Description Languages
- VLSI Design Flow
- Applications of VLSI.
Module 02: INTRODUCTION TO VHDL
- Need, Scope, Use and History of VHDL.
- Applications of VHDL in Market and Industries.
- Special Features of this Language.
- Discussion of VHDL & other Languages.
Module 03: DESIGNING IN VHDL
- Design Process and Steps.
- Design Simulation
- Design Synthesis.
- Design Methodology
- Top Down
- Bottom Up
Module 04: CODE STRUCTURE
- Library Declaration
- Entity
- Architecture
- Configurations
Module 05: DATA TYPES & DATA OBJECTS IN VHDL
- Variables
- Constants
- Signals
- Delta Delay
- Operators in VHDL
- Shift Operator
- Relational Operator
- Arithmetic Operator
- User-Defined Data Types
- Pre-Defined Data Types
- Arrays
- Record
Module 06: DATA FLOW MODELING
- Keyword description of Dataflow Modeling.
- When else statement.
- With Select Statement.
Module 07: BEHAVIORAL MODELING
- Process Keyword.
- Conditional Statements
- If else statement
- Case statement
- Loops in VHDL
- For Loop
- While Loop
- No Iteration Scheme Loop
- Sequential Circuits in Behavioral Modeling
- Flip-flops
- Counters
- Combinational Circuits in Behavioral Modeling
- Decoder
- Encoder
- Multiplexer
- Logic gates
- Attribute
- Signal Attribute
- Data Attribute
- User-Defined Attribute
- Package
- Predefined Package
- Userdefined Package
- Sub programs.
- Function
- Local Function
- Predefined Function
- Procedure.
- Local Procedure
- Predefined Procedure
- NULL Statement
- NEXT Statement
- EXIT Statement
Module 08: STRUCTURAL MODELING
- Benefits of Structural Modeling.
- Components
- Component Interfacing
- Port Mapping
Module 09: FINITE STATE MACHINE
- Introduction to FINITE STATE MACHINE (FSM).
- Moore’s Machine.
- Mealy Machine.
- Counters (MOD-3, MOD-5, MOD-7)
- Flip Flops using FSM.
Module 10: SHIFT REGISTERS & MEMORIES
- SISO
- PIPO
- SIPO
- PISO
- Memory Design
- RAM
- ROM
Module 11: MINOR PROJECTS
- Design of ALU
- Traffic Light Controller
- Single way
- Four way
- Design of Shift Unit
- Design of Comparator
- Booth Multiplier
- Wallance Tree Multiplier
Module 12: HARDWARE INTERFACING
- Introduction to FPGA.
- Introduction to CPLD.
- Brief Description of Hardware KIT.
- Working on Physical FPGA & CPLD.
- Interfacing of LED’s.
- Keypad Scanner
Module 13: BEHAVIORAL MODELING ADVANCED TOPICS
- MEMORY DESIGN – RAM / ROM.
- CLOCK DIVIDER RTL Code
Module 14: HARDWARE INTERFACING ADVANCED TOPICS
- 7-Segment interfacing.
- Counter on 7-Segment.
- LCD Interfacing.
Module 15: ADVANCE TOPICS
- Test bench.
- Delays in VHDL.
- Generics & generic map.
- Guarded block.
- Block
- Overloading
- Operator overloading.
- Function overloading.
Module 16: INDRODUCTION TO VERILOG HDL
- Needs of VERILOG HDL.
- Difference between Verilog HDL & VHDL.
- Application of Verilog HDL
- Market Need. MAJOR PROJECTS
- TLC- 4 Way / 1-Way on CPLD/ FPGA XILINX SPRTAN-3E.
Module 17: MAJOR PROJECTS
- Project assistance
- 16-bit Microprocessor
